Description

Star Wars: Jedi Knight - Dark Forces II puts players in the boots of Kyle Katarn, a former Imperial officer turned Rebel hero, as he uncovers a dark conspiracy and masters the ways of the Force. The game blends first‑person shooting with lightsaber duels and Force powers, delivering a cinematic Star Wars experience. Originally released in 1997 for PC, the title features both a story‑driven single‑player campaign and robust multiplayer modes, allowing friends to duel with lightsabers or engage in team‑based combat. Its pioneering use of 3D environments and voice acting set a new standard for action games of its era.

Star Wars: Jedi Knight – Jedi Academy lets players create their own Jedi, customize lightsabers, and hone Force powers in a rich single‑player campaign set after the events of Jedi Knight. The game expands the classic series with robust multiplayer modes, allowing duels, team battles, and objective‑based matches across iconic Star Wars locations. With support for PlayStation 4, PC, Mac, and Nintendo Switch, Jedi Academy brings classic lightsaber action to modern platforms, featuring both single‑player story missions and competitive multiplayer for up to 16 players. Its blend of shooter mechanics, adventure exploration, and sci‑fi storytelling makes it a timeless entry for Star Wars fans.
